Ethereum has lost seven years of growth, falling more than 10% in the last 24 hours, below the 2018 peak of $1,450.
The crypto asset dropped to $1,400 amid a general market decline following the introduction of global tariffs by Trump.
Ethereum has decreased by 70% from its 2021 peak. Technical indicators suggest possible accumulation zones.
Analysts note a decrease in supply on exchanges, which could lead to a price shock.
